平臺(tái)實(shí)時(shí)直播怎么弄,平臺(tái)實(shí)時(shí)直播怎么弄視頻
了解實(shí)時(shí)直播平臺(tái)的基本概念
實(shí)時(shí)直播平臺(tái)是一種允許用戶(hù)通過(guò)互聯(lián)網(wǎng)實(shí)時(shí)觀看和互動(dòng)的網(wǎng)絡(luò)服務(wù)。這種平臺(tái)通常用于各種場(chǎng)合,如體育賽事、音樂(lè)會(huì)、教育課程、新聞發(fā)布等。要實(shí)現(xiàn)一個(gè)實(shí)時(shí)直播平臺(tái),首先需要了解其基本概念和運(yùn)作原理。
選擇合適的直播技術(shù)棧
構(gòu)建實(shí)時(shí)直播平臺(tái)需要選擇合適的技術(shù)棧。以下是一些關(guān)鍵的技術(shù)組件:
服務(wù)器端技術(shù):包括服務(wù)器軟件(如Nginx、Apache)、流媒體服務(wù)器(如MediaServer、RTMP服務(wù)器)和數(shù)據(jù)庫(kù)(如MySQL、MongoDB)。
客戶(hù)端技術(shù):用于用戶(hù)觀看直播的客戶(hù)端軟件,可以是網(wǎng)頁(yè)、移動(dòng)應(yīng)用或桌面應(yīng)用。
編碼器和解碼器:用于將視頻和音頻信號(hào)轉(zhuǎn)換為適合網(wǎng)絡(luò)傳輸?shù)母袷健?/p>
傳輸協(xié)議:如RTMP、HLS、DASH等,用于視頻和音頻數(shù)據(jù)的傳輸。
搭建服務(wù)器端架構(gòu)
服務(wù)器端是實(shí)時(shí)直播平臺(tái)的核心部分,負(fù)責(zé)處理直播流的接收、編碼、傳輸和分發(fā)。以下是一些關(guān)鍵步驟:
部署服務(wù)器:選擇合適的服務(wù)器硬件和操作系統(tǒng),如Linux或Windows。
安裝服務(wù)器軟件:如Nginx、Apache等,用于處理HTTP請(qǐng)求和靜態(tài)文件。
配置流媒體服務(wù)器:如MediaServer、RTMP服務(wù)器,用于接收和轉(zhuǎn)發(fā)直播流。
設(shè)置數(shù)據(jù)庫(kù):用于存儲(chǔ)用戶(hù)信息、直播內(nèi)容元數(shù)據(jù)等。
實(shí)現(xiàn)直播流處理邏輯:包括視頻編碼、音頻處理、水印添加、廣告插入等。
開(kāi)發(fā)客戶(hù)端應(yīng)用
客戶(hù)端應(yīng)用是用戶(hù)觀看直播的界面,需要考慮以下方面:
用戶(hù)界面設(shè)計(jì):簡(jiǎn)潔易用,提供流暢的觀看體驗(yàn)。
視頻播放器集成:選擇合適的視頻播放器,如HTML5 Video、Flash Player等。
互動(dòng)功能實(shí)現(xiàn):如聊天室、點(diǎn)贊、評(píng)論等。
適配不同設(shè)備:確保客戶(hù)端應(yīng)用在手機(jī)、平板、電腦等設(shè)備上都能正常工作。
實(shí)現(xiàn)直播流傳輸
直播流傳輸是實(shí)時(shí)直播平臺(tái)的關(guān)鍵環(huán)節(jié),以下是一些傳輸策略:
RTMP傳輸:適用于點(diǎn)對(duì)點(diǎn)傳輸,適用于低延遲場(chǎng)景。
HLS傳輸:適用于多平臺(tái)播放,支持多種設(shè)備。
DASH傳輸:提供靈活的傳輸策略,適用于不同網(wǎng)絡(luò)環(huán)境。
CDN加速:通過(guò)CDN分發(fā)直播流,提高播放速度和穩(wěn)定性。
確保直播內(nèi)容安全
直播內(nèi)容的安全性是平臺(tái)運(yùn)營(yíng)的重要方面,以下是一些安全措施:
內(nèi)容審核:對(duì)直播內(nèi)容進(jìn)行審核,防止違規(guī)內(nèi)容傳播。
用戶(hù)認(rèn)證:要求用戶(hù)注冊(cè)并登錄,保護(hù)用戶(hù)隱私。
數(shù)據(jù)加密:對(duì)傳輸數(shù)據(jù)進(jìn)行加密,防止數(shù)據(jù)泄露。
防作弊措施:防止惡意用戶(hù)刷流量、刷贊等行為。
測(cè)試與優(yōu)化
在直播平臺(tái)上線(xiàn)前,需要進(jìn)行充分的測(cè)試和優(yōu)化,確保平臺(tái)的穩(wěn)定性和性能。以下是一些測(cè)試和優(yōu)化步驟:
壓力測(cè)試:模擬高并發(fā)訪(fǎng)問(wèn),測(cè)試平臺(tái)性能。
性能優(yōu)化:針對(duì)服務(wù)器、客戶(hù)端和傳輸鏈路進(jìn)行優(yōu)化。
用戶(hù)體驗(yàn)測(cè)試:收集用戶(hù)反饋,不斷改進(jìn)平臺(tái)功能。
監(jiān)控與報(bào)警:實(shí)時(shí)監(jiān)控平臺(tái)運(yùn)行狀態(tài),及時(shí)發(fā)現(xiàn)并解決問(wèn)題。
總結(jié)
構(gòu)建一個(gè)實(shí)時(shí)直播平臺(tái)需要綜合考慮技術(shù)、內(nèi)容、安全和用戶(hù)體驗(yàn)等多個(gè)方面。通過(guò)選擇合適的技術(shù)棧、搭建穩(wěn)定的服務(wù)器端架構(gòu)、開(kāi)發(fā)易用的客戶(hù)端應(yīng)用、實(shí)現(xiàn)高效的直播流傳輸和確保內(nèi)容安全,可以打造一個(gè)成功的實(shí)時(shí)直播平臺(tái)。
工廠(chǎng)實(shí)時(shí)監(jiān)控直播怎么弄,工廠(chǎng)的監(jiān)控怎樣連接手機(jī)
平臺(tái)的實(shí)時(shí)認(rèn)證是什么,平臺(tái)實(shí)名和官方實(shí)名
什么直播平臺(tái)實(shí)時(shí)到賬,2021哪個(gè)直播平臺(tái)直播賺錢(qián)
陌陌實(shí)時(shí)地址更新怎么弄,如何改變陌陌實(shí)時(shí)位置
一張照片實(shí)時(shí)動(dòng)態(tài)怎么弄,一張照片做出動(dòng)態(tài)效果
監(jiān)控實(shí)時(shí)直播在哪里放,監(jiān)控實(shí)時(shí)直播怎么搞
小篆書(shū)法實(shí)時(shí)直播平臺(tái)下載,小篆書(shū)法實(shí)時(shí)直播平臺(tái)下載官網(wǎng)
轉(zhuǎn)載請(qǐng)注明來(lái)自?青州金山泉水處理設(shè)備有限公司,本文標(biāo)題:《平臺(tái)實(shí)時(shí)直播怎么弄,平臺(tái)實(shí)時(shí)直播怎么弄視頻 》